Review
Sid Meier's Civilization VII takes the beloved franchise to new heights with a series of innovative gameplay mechanics that reinvigorate the strategy genre. The game's expanded diplomatic options allow for richer, more nuanced interactions with both AI and other players, giving a sense of realism seldom felt in earlier installments. Visually, the game is a masterpiece with stunning graphics and an immersive sound design that pulls you into its world. However, the steep learning curve may deter newcomers, and balancing issues can arise in late-game scenarios. Additionally, players on lower-end machines might experience performance dips, which is a significant drawback for a game of this scale. Overall, Civilization VII stands as a testament to the enduring legacy of the series, successfully pushing the boundaries of strategy gaming.Background information
